1. Scan for malware https://www.malwarebytes.com/
2. Deauthorize all other devices https://store.steampowered.com/twofactor/manage
3. Change passwords from a trusted/clean computer.
4. Generate new backup codes for your Mobile App https://store.steampowered.com/twofactor/manage
5. Revoke the API key https://steamcommunity.com/dev/apikey (there should be nothing in the APIKEY)
Do not trade anything to anyone (not even your own alt accounts) until you've done the above.
1. Steam will never contact you. They will simply set up a support alert in your account and request you contact them, through the ticket system. Which is the only way Valve communicates with customers.
2. Valve does not use Discord.
3. Valve does not use Discord.
4. Scammers use Discord.
5. Valve does not use Discord.
Which is why you can't rely on appearance, but instead how businesses actually operate and their stated policies. So then it doesn't matter how good a fake looks, since the circumstances automatically disqualify it from being real.
